(b) Air at 1.013 bar and 28°C with a specific volume of 0.98m³/kg is reversibly and adiabatically compressed through a volume ratio of 7:1. The work done during the compression is -8.5 kJ and the final temperature of the gas is 388°C. Calculate the values of (i) final pressure, (ii) Cp, (iii) Cv, and (iv) mass of the air. Take y = 1.4.
